Nick Fisher

Bourgogne to start the week, anyone?

Review #907 Domaine Guy et Yvan Dufouleur 2023 Haute Cotes De Nuits Cuvée Demoiselle Huguette
Pretty floral nose, vanilla oaked spice, citrus and a touch of stonefruit. Palate has all those components, plus a little fullness and a wonderful freshness from a bit of acidic zing, with a lovely persistent finish. What a wine and at only £32.50 well worth seeking out to this certainly punches well above its weight

For 16 generations, the Dufouleur family has been making wines in Nuits-Saint-Georges, at the heart of Burgundy’s renowned Côte de Nuits. Rooted in this exceptional terroir for over 400 years, Domaine Guy & Yvan Dufouleur is a 30-hectare family estate now led by Yvan Dufouleur, Guy’s eldest son, alongside his uncle Xavier. Their vineyards stretch from Fixin to Santenay, embracing the remarkable World Heritage climates of Burgundy.

This Bourgogne Hautes-Côtes de Nuits is a round yet fresh wine with perfect balance and lively ageing potential

Grape100% Chardonnay

Vineyard & Vinification Note
Surface area: 1.85 hectares Average age of vines: 30 years

Soil: Fairly poor, stony clay-limestone

Location: Four parcels spread across three villages in the Hautes Cotes: Concoeur {hamlet of Nuits), Chaux and Meuilley. Altitude: 350 metres

Yield: 55 hl/ha

Vineyard management: High-trained and wide-spaced vines, grass cover every other row, soil cultivation, sustainable viticulture, de-leafing, mechanical pre-pruning and harvesting.

Vinification: Pressing in a membrane stainless-steel press, followed by must cooling, settling, and addition of yeasts. Fermentation occurs in temperature-controlled stainless-steel vats for about one month at a maximum of 18°C, ensuring the perfect balance of roundness, fruit, and freshness.

Ageing: 8 months in stainless steel vats, with fining and nitration to stabilise the wine and enhance clarity and aromatic purity

Syrah at its best....

Review #905 Domaine des Entrefaux 2022 This is drinking superbly. Some lovely black fruit, leather and faint oak on the nose. The mouth has more blackberries, smooth tannins, good depth, then a little red fruit perculates through, with a touch of pepper and oak spice. Great balance and it is so fresh. Lovely wine. The is a tour de force.

This is more than typical from the northern and one that should be on everyone's list to seek out to £30.50

Vineyard & Vinification Note
Located in Beaumont-Monteux, Chanos-Curson, and Mercurol Pont de l’Isère. The estate is certified Ecocert Organic Agriculture

The vines are cultivated without w**d killer, chemical fertilisers or synthetic products. Surface area of 16 ha.
Soil: Diluvium stony alpine, ploughed soil; and clay-limestone soil tilled and grassed.
Pruning: Cordon De Royat
Age of vines: 5 to 50 years – Manual harvesting.
Yield 29 hl/ha

Vinification: 100% Destemmed
Fermentation with indigenous yeasts. Fermentation for 2 to 3 weeks in concrete vats

Ageing: After malolactic, the wines are aged in vats 10% and 90% in barrels and oak vats for one year.

Yesterday in London ✨

The Grand Cercle des Vins de Bordeaux En Primeur Tasting delivered an exciting first glimpse of the 2025 vintage 🍷

Set against the stunning backdrop of St. Paul's Cathedral at Sabine Rooftop, this year’s tasting marked a fresh chapter for Bordeaux — in a new venue and with a renewed energy.

With 25+ crus from over 100 châteaux, the diversity and quality on show were a powerful reminder of how Bordeaux continues to evolve.

A highlight was seeing Pénélope Godefroy from Maison Dourthe presenting Grand Vin Château de Ricaud — a rough diamond set in natural surrounds in the Côtes de Bordeaux appellation, and a wine ranking among the finest of the appellation.
